Choosing a diluent for IGF-1

As a folded protein, IGF-1 dissolves poorly at neutral pH and is conventionally taken up first in a mildly acidic solvent, then diluted into the working buffer. A carrier protein is commonly used to limit adsorptive loss. Direct dissolution in plain water or PBS can leave incomplete dissolution — expected chemistry, not a defective vial.

PrimaryDilute acetic acid for initial dissolution
Alternative 1Then dilute into sterile water or PBS with a carrier protein
Alternative 2Bacteriostatic water for subsequent working dilutions

Handling notes for IGF-1

  • Dissolve first in dilute acetic acid, then dilute into the working buffer — never expect plain water to take it up fully.
  • Use a carrier protein and low-bind labware to prevent adsorptive loss.
  • Aliquot for single use; do not re-freeze reconstituted protein.

After reconstitution

StorageRefrigerate at 2-8 °C and use within a short window; single-use aliquots are strongly preferred because denaturation is irreversible.
Working windowShort — days rather than weeks — and shorter still with repeated handling.
Freeze–thawPoorly tolerant. Repeated freeze-thaw denatures the folded structure permanently, so aliquot for single use rather than relying on any freeze tolerance.
